UCLA Cardiology Fellow Finished Training at SAHZU

In March and April 2016, two UCLA Cardiology fellows, Dr Sheila Sahni and Dr Phillip Wiesner, finished their 2 week fellowship training at SAHZU. It’s SAHZU’s the first time to host Cardiology fellows. Although it’s only 2 weeks’ time, but both of them have precious chance to complete or assisst in various operations, such as CTO, IVUS, TAVI, and CRT-B implantation. Dr Sheila Sahni perfomed her first CTO and IVUS at our hospital and was very happy about her unique experience here. So is Dr Phillip Wiesner, who already decided to come back again in October to have longer time training at SAHZU after his successful first visiting.

Before returning to UCLA, both of them thanked SAHZU Cardiology for the opportunity to learn from different healthcare cultures and spoke highly of SAHZU’s fellowship training program.

This fellowship training program is jointly set up by SAHZU and UCLA and mainly accpets Cardiology and Pathology fellows for now.
